从前端转向 Node 全栈,大家是怎么学习 Linux 的 Nodejs 相关内容
从前端转向 Node 全栈,大家是怎么学习 Linux 的 Nodejs 相关内容
null
14 回复
买个 app?
有些功能…linux 是免费的软件,就是要配,要折腾…
而 mac 上有成熟的付费完美 app 提供- -
node 为啥要学 linux?
再说 简单的 shell 命令几分钟就弄清楚了啊
多打快照 多搞事
用云服务器,可以方便重装系统;只用命令行, Linux 做服务器没必要折腾图形;对着文档多实践吧
当初为了重装软件直接把系统重装了 2333
个人感觉 英语好的话 上手很快………
用到什么学什么吧,很难系统的去学。
是不是 Node 的帖子自带主题 😂️
从前端转向Node全栈,学习Linux环境下的Node.js相关内容是一个重要步骤。以下是一些建议:
-
基础知识准备:
- 确保你已经掌握了JavaScript、HTML和CSS等前端基础知识。
- 理解Node.js的特性和优势,如事件驱动、非阻塞式I/O模型等。
-
Linux环境搭建:
- 选择合适的Linux发行版,如Ubuntu、CentOS等。
- 安装Node.js,可以通过Node.js官网下载安装包,或者使用包管理工具如nvm(Node Version Manager)进行安装。
-
Node.js实践:
- 学习Node.js的常用内置模块,如http、fs、event等。
- 使用npm(Node Package Manager)管理项目依赖,安装和使用第三方库。
- 编写简单的Node.js应用,如HTTP服务器、文件操作等。
-
代码示例:
const http = require('http'); http.createServer((req, res) => { res.writeHead(200, {'Content-Type': 'text/plain'}); res.end('Hello Node.js on Linux!\n'); }).listen(3000, '127.0.0.1', () => { console.log('Server running at http://127.0.0.1:3000/'); });
-
持续学习和实践:
- 加入Node.js社区,参与开源项目,学习他人的代码和最佳实践。
- 通过实际项目不断积累经验,提升Node.js开发技能。
希望这些建议能帮助你顺利从前端转向Node全栈开发。